Transaction 317d142a97108a7927bf1301aa6ec1dc966c273f765adb5a1de4882cd695ee41
1 Input
1 Output
-
317d142a97108a7927bf1301aa6ec1dc966c273f765adb5a1de4882cd695ee41:0
- value
- 16643866
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4ada23b2b72bfa3f56b7ee1b52b6c58bf62e8840 OP_EQUAL
- address
- 38WoFLJWShwqAar5UXjQZbk5XAs4escGqH